Post one your favorite memories of the holidays... any holiday at all A moment that stands out in your memory as special and has become an Indelible image of that holiday..

One of my favorites is was when i was a small boy. my parents were struggling finacially and squabbling often.. and it looked as if my brothers and sister were in for a rather bleak X-mas ..when we woke to our surprise the living room was crammed with present.. it wasnt the facts there were alot of presents ..it was the fact that it restored that sense of wonder to the day,,and the belief in x-mas magic..we then spent hours outside with my dad playing football and trying out all of our new gizmos..which was kinda odd because my father was always to busy to have anything to do with us for the rest of the year..that made it even more memorable.. Moms called us into the house to a full holiday spread.. i was expecting to have a chicken or holiday pizza after dinner we all huddled together on the couch watching x-mas crap on tv till we fell asleep..It was the last time i felt such a strong sense of family unity.. it will always stand out as a special day

My favorite holiday memory was a little like the one that was first posted. While growing up my family was rather poor as well. I remember my mom telling us there would be no Christmas due to lack of funds. We all cried because that's how we found out there was no santa clause. Well I remember my mom taking her last 1.00 and buying an instant lottery ticket (which seemed very stupid at the time), I was the oldest child and was the only one of us in the car, I remember mom scratching off that lottery ticket and winning 2000.00! She sat in the car and cried for awhile knowing we would finally get to have Christmas.... She asked me not to tell the others so I kept it to myself and when my sisters got up Christmas morning and saw all the presents they cried and said see mommy we told you there was a santa.

That Christmas will forever be locked into my memory....sometimes you have to take a chance and you never know what to expect out of some of the worse situations! Merry Christmas everyone, hope you all make a wonderful warm memory this year......

one of my favourite memories is when i was about 6 and my dad had to work over christmas. my mom and i opened all our presents on christmas morning and had a wonderful day. i don't know how they managed, but i always had toys under the tree. as any kid, there was one popular doll i really really wanted, a "sleepy suzie". well, it wasn't under there on christmas morning. my mom explained that santa ran out of the dolls because there were so many good children that year. i was heartbroken.

then, at around 11 pm on christmas night, my dad came home and woke me up. he handed me suzie and said it had fallen out of santa sleigh.

years later, my mom told me that after working an 18 hour shift, my dad drove 150 miles to to get me the doll. he was an amazing father...and i miss him.
